Modern fitted wardrobe systems are no longer basic wood constructs. High-tier manufacturers leverage computer numerical control (CNC) nesting systems, automated edge-banding machines using PUR (Polyurethane Reactive) adhesive technology, and precision bore configuration. This ensures panel alignment tolerances within 0.1mm, safeguarding modular longevity.
Global developers must navigate complex health and safety statutes. High-caliber exporters satisfy certifications such as CARB Phase 2, EPA TSCA Title VI, and European E1/E0 formaldehyde emission standards. Selecting compliance-verified partners mitigates legal risks during structural clearance.
Logistical engineering is vital for project viability. Top-tier manufacturers export systems as modular flat-packs (RTA - Ready to Assemble) optimized for container loading. High-density cardboard boxes, heavy-duty corner protectors, and dry-desiccant packs safeguard sensitive wood panels during sea transit.

Foshan acts as a centralized node for the global timber trade and engineered wood production. Within a 50-kilometer radius, manufacturers can source premium-grade particle boards, medium-density fiberboards (MDF), high-pressure laminates (HPL), and solid timber. This dense raw material ecosystem minimizes domestic transit times and lowers procurement costs, transferring economic benefits directly to global real estate developers.
A fitted wardrobe system's lifecycle depends heavily on its moving parts. The Chinese supply chain boasts close integration with top-tier hardware brands like Blum, Hettich, Grass, and local premium brands. From soft-close concealed hinges and under-mount drawer slides to heavy-duty sliding door tracks and smart sensor LED strip brackets, sourcing from Foshan ensures cutting-edge mechanical durability.
For large-scale projects like multi-unit residential towers, volume stability is critical. Foshan’s factories feature automated panel cutting lines, multi-spindle drilling centers, and UV lacquer finishing lines that can run continuously. This provides a level of scalability that smaller regional manufacturers in North America or Western Europe cannot easily match, guaranteeing adherence to tight project timelines.
Ensuring local building code compliance and structural integrity across international jurisdictions.
| Region | Compliance Standards | Technical Material Requirements | Localization Adjustments |
|---|---|---|---|
| North America (US & Canada) | CARB Phase 2, EPA TSCA Title VI, UL-rated electrical fittings | Formaldehyde-free MDF or structural plywood, moisture-resistant core panels for vanity areas. | Imperial measurements, 32mm system adjustments, seismic structural bracing brackets. |
| European Union & UK | EN 13986, CE Mark, FSC Chain-of-Custody Certification, E1/E0 Standards | E0-grade Melamine Faced Chipboard (MFC), fire-rated laminate layers. | Metric measurements, floor-to-ceiling base clearances, integration of British/EU standard electrical wire routes. |
| Australia & NZ | AS/NZS 1859.1 (Reconstituted Wood Panels), WELS rating for water efficiency | High moisture resistant (HMR) board materials, structural backing panels. | Flat-pack assembly instructions optimized for local trade installers, custom kicks/plinths. |
| Middle East | Civil Defense Fire Safety Codes, High-temperature stability certification | Anti-warping structural cores, heat-resistant thermo-foil veneers (PVC laminate). | Dust-sealed wardrobe tracks, integrated heavy-duty ventilation features. |

Make data-driven material selections based on structural requirements and budgetary constraints.
| Substrate Material | Structural Density | Moisture Resistance | Screw Holding Power | Ideal Application Scenario |
|---|---|---|---|---|
| MDF (Medium Density Fiberboard) | 720 - 800 kg/m³ | Moderate (High with MR treatment) | Excellent | Precision routing, shaker profiles, lacquer or PVC wrap finishes. |
| MFC (Melamine Faced Chipboard / Particle Board) | 650 - 700 kg/m³ | High (When HMR grade selected) | Good | High-volume carcase construction, flat-pack shelving systems. |
| Multi-Layer Plywood | 600 - 680 kg/m³ | Very High | Outstanding | Premium residential, high-humidity climates, coastal properties. |
| Solid Wood Cores | Varies (by wood species) | Moderate | Excellent | Classical luxury panel doors, traditional styles. |

Wardrobe design is shifting toward electronic integration. Modern built-in systems support built-in dehumidifiers, wireless charging pads within pull-out trays, biometrically locked storage compartments, and intelligent voice-controlled lighting systems.
Sustainable development is crucial for property marketability. Developers now prioritize water-based UV coatings and PET foil laminates, which emit zero VOCs (volatile organic compounds) and contribute to higher LEED score ratings.
Sleek, handleless facades are a dominant aesthetic trend. This is achieved using push-to-open latch mechanisms, milled finger-pull profiles, and integrated aluminum edge profiles that create clean visual horizons in modern apartments.

For US residential projects, compliance with EPA TSCA Title VI or CARB Phase 2 is mandatory. In the EU and UK, materials must meet the E1 standard, though high-end projects specify the stricter E0 standard (less than 0.5 mg/L formaldehyde release) to support indoor air quality goals.
For custom ODM projects, manufacturing typically takes 30 to 45 days following technical drawing sign-off and deposit receipt. Shipping transit times vary by destination, typically taking 14-21 days to Australia/NZ and 30-40 days to North America and Europe.
PUR (Polyurethane Reactive) edge-banding uses a moisture-curing adhesive that forms a stronger physical bond than traditional EVA hot melt. PUR provides higher resistance to heat and moisture, producing a virtually invisible glue line that prevents water ingress and board swelling.
We supply filler pieces and scribing strips (usually 20-50mm wide) with the modular cabinets. These strips allow local installers to trim panels on-site, compensating for out-of-plumb walls and uneven floor levels.
